Sergeant John Louis Armour Robertson

top

PERSONAL INFORMATION

Date of birth: 1893-01-15
Place of birth: Montreal Quebec Canada
Next of kin: John A. Robertson, father. 738 Shuter Street, Montreal, Quebec
Marital status: single
Occupation (attested): Architect
Occupation (normalized): Building Architect
Religion: Presbyterian
Date of death: 1916-07-19
Cause of death: Killed in action
Buried: Railway Dugouts Burial Ground, VI. B. 20.

MILITARY INFORMATION

Regimental number: McG/80
Rank detail
  1. Private (Army). 1915-05-20 ?
  2. Sergeant, Princess Patricia’s Canadian Light Infantry, Infantry (Army). ? to 1916-07-19
Degree of service: Europe
Survived war: no
Battle wounded/killed: Mount Sorrel

Uploader's Notes: Original overseas unit 2nd University Company. Joined the P.P.C.L.I. in the field (Sept. 1, 1915).
